Hamster

Hamsters are little rodents that are normally kept as house pets. They are recognizable from different rodents because of their short tails, squat legs and little ears. Hamsters have a wide range of hues, including dark, dim, cocoa, white, yellow, red or a blend of a few hues.

Size

With 24 types of hamsters, these creatures arrive in an extensive variety of sizes. The European breed can develop as expansive as 13.4 inches (34 centimeters) in length and are a percentage of the greatest mixed bags of hamsters. The smaller person hamster satisfies its name. These little hamsters develop to around 2 to 4 crawls (5.5 to 10.5 cm) long. The most well-known pet hamster, the Syrian hamster, otherwise called the teddy bear hamster or brilliant hamster, typically develops to around 6 creeps (15.24 cm) long.

Hamster environment


The principal hamsters were found in Syria, however they likewise live in Greece, Romania, Belgium and northern China. In the wild, they like to live in warm, dry territories, as steppes, sand ridges and the edges of deserts.

Hamsters were conveyed to the United States in 1936 from Syria, as indicated by the Louisiana Veterinary Medical Association. They were a percentage of the initially tamed hamsters.



Hamster propensities

Hamsters are nighttime, as indicated by the ASPCA, which implies they like resting amid the day. In the wild, they burrow tunnels, which are a progression of passages, to live and breed in. Hamsters will likewise store nourishment in their tunnels. Living underground keeps wild hamsters cool in hot atmospheres.

A few hamsters are exceptionally social, while others are recluses. For instance, the Syrian hamster doesn't care for living close different hamsters. They are exceptionally regional and ought to never be placed in a confine with different hamsters. It will nibble the other hamster, and may even murder it. Midget hamsters, then again, are social and like to have a companion close-by.

Wild hamsters will sleep if the climate gets sufficiently frosty. Hamsters will wake up from their hibernation intermittently to eat. In the event that there isn't sufficient sustenance put away, hamsters will hold up to sleep until their surplus is to their enjoying.

Arrangement/scientific classification


•           Kingdom: Animalia

•           Phylum: Chordata

•           Subphylum: Vertebrata

•           Class: Mammalia

•           Order: Rodentia

•           Suborder: Myomorpha

•           Superfamily: Muroidea

•           Family: Cricetidae

•           Subfamily: Cricetinae

•           Genera: Allocricetulus, Cansumus, Cricetus, Cricetulus,Mesocricetus, Phodopus and Tscherskia

•           Species: 24 species. The most well-known hamsters found as pets seem to be: Syrian brilliant hamster (Mesocricetusauratus); Chinese hamster (Cricetulusgriseus); Campbell's or smaller person hamster (Phodopuscampbelli); Djungarian or winter-white Russian diminutive person hamster (Phodopussungorus); Roborovski hamster (Phodopusroborovskii)

Hamster diet


Hamsters like to eat seeds, grains, nuts, split corn, products of the soil. Wild hamsters additionally eat bugs, frogs, reptiles and other little creatures. A hostage hamster's eating regimen ought to be no less than 16 percent protein and 5 percent fat, as indicated by Canadian Federation of Humane Societies.

Hamsters' name originates from the German word "hamstern," which signifies "crowd." This is an extremely well-suited approach to depict how hamsters eat. They have pockets in their cheeks that they stuff with nourishment. At that point, they will convey their crowd back to their settlement so they can eat it later. Pet hamsters will regularly store sustenance under their enclosure bedding.

Posterity


Male and female hamsters squander no time when mating with each other. In the event that you put two inverse sexual orientation hamsters into a pen together, the female will get to be pregnant rapidly. Their growth period endures 15 to 20 days.

After the conception, the litter is visually impaired until they are two weeks old and at 3 to 4 weeks the youthful are weaned. Females have a tendency to have a few litters for every year. Hamsters ordinarily experience one to two years, however can experience three years in bondage.

Protection status


Brilliant hamsters are viewed as defenseless against eradication by the International Union for Conservation of Nature and Natural Resources'Red List. This breed is found in Syria, where agribusiness and human improvement are assuming control over the hamster's common natural surroundings.

Different actualities


By and large, hamsters are perfect house pets in light of the fact that they are tender and are anything but difficult to deal with. They will chomp when startled or terrified, however. They will likewise nibble on the off chance that they are stirred amid their dozing time. Since they rest amid the day and people are conscious amid the day, this implies that gnawing is more probable.

Hamsters have extremely poor visual perception. Their fragrance organs on their backs emit an effortlessly identifiable smell. To discover their way around, they leave a trail of aroma by rubbing their backs against articles. At the point when a hamster needs to discover their way back home, they will utilize this aroma trail as an aide.

Hamster's teeth become constantly. Biting on wood or twigs keeps their teeth short. Without something to bite on, their teeth would develop so long they would harm the top of the mouth and lips.


A mother hamster is exceptionally defensive. On the off chance that she expects that her children are in threat, she will put the infants in her mouth pockets.
